2010-07-08 7 views
4

Je suis un débutant à ASP.net & MVC 2, et j'ai compris les concepts de base de la façon dont les vues, les routes et les contrôleurs sont implémentés. Avoir de gros problèmes avec les MVC 2 "Models" mais parce que j'ai toujours évité les ORM.Tutoriel d'application ASP.net MVC 2 en utilisant Entity Framework avec de nombreuses tables

Veuillez me diriger vers de bons didacticiels d'application Web ASP.net MVC qui utilisent ADO.net Entity Framework avec de nombreuses tables. En particulier, je souhaite mieux comprendre le modèle de référentiel et comment insérer/mettre à jour les données dans plusieurs tables associées. (Le tutoriel NerdDinner était insatisfaisant). (P.S: Préférez les tutoriels en C#, mais VB est ok aussi).

Répondre

3
+0

Merci pour les liens. – Sam

0

Ce n'est pas une question sur MVC, mais sur les ORM en général. Regardez "LINQ in action" à partir de Manning Publications, pour en savoir plus sur LINQ ou pour en savoir plus sur nHibernate.

Un tutoriel simple ne suffit pas, car le sujet est trop grand. Même un livre moyen ne contenait pas toutes ses possibilités (mais MSDN et ce forum ont le reste)

+0

Je préfère voir les choses en action en premier. Ça m'aide à mieux le comprendre. De plus, je n'utiliserai pas LINQ mais Entity SQL. – Sam

+0

Entity Framework IS LINQ. Ce livre que j'ai écrit explique assez bien ce sujet. Bien que je comprends votre inquiétude et comment ma réponse à votre question peut être au mieux partielle, parce que je suis confronté à une situation similaire à la vôtre. – AlexanderMP

+0

Je suis confus maintenant - d'après ce que j'ai compris, ils ne sont pas les mêmes. Cet article - http://msdn.microsoft.com/en-us/library/cc161164.aspx - l'explique ainsi - "LINQ to SQL est un framework de mapping relationnel objet (ORM) ... EF est un framework construit sur ADO.net, dont le service est l'ORM " – Sam

Questions connexes